摘要
介绍了发动机化油器积碳的危害及含卤代烃清洗剂的缺点,提供了一种化油器清洗剂的配方及其性能特点。该化油器清洗剂利用生产聚氯乙烯过程中弃去的高沸物的溶解、渗透特性,配合工业上未分离的常用混合溶剂(中沸点溶剂油)、低气味且清洗性能佳的异构烷烃类溶剂、复配性清洗助剂及适量的具有对油污乳化、分散特性的非离子表面活性剂,共同发挥协同性能。通过与市面上同类化油器清洗剂对比,该配方的化油器清洗剂具有气味温和、油污溶解能力强等优异性能,有良好的应用前景。
